Overview Vozelin M 5mg/10mg Tablet

Allergic symptoms like nasal congestion, runny nose, sneezing, itching, and watery eyes respond to treatment with the combined medication, Allevia-M 5mg/10mg tablets. This medication alleviates airway inflammation, thereby improving breathing. Allevia-M 5mg/10mg is administered orally, with or without food, as prescribed by your physician. Dosage is tailored to your condition and response to treatment; continuous use, as directed, is crucial to prevent symptom recurrence and potential worsening. Complete disclosure of all other medications to your healthcare provider is essential due to potential interactions. Common, usually transient, side effects include nausea, diarrhea, vomiting, dry mouth, headache, rash, flu-like symptoms, and tiredness. Report any concerning side effects immediately. Drowsiness and dizziness are possible; avoid driving or activities requiring alertness until the drug's effects are known. Alcohol consumption should be avoided due to increased drowsiness risk. Self-medication and recommending this drug to others are strictly prohibited. Adequate hydration is recommended. Prior to commencing treatment, disclose any kidney conditions to your doctor.

How Vozelin M 5mg/10mg Tablet works:

Allergy relief is provided by Vozelin M 5mg/10mg tablets, a dual-action formulation combining levocetirizine and montelukast. Levocetirizine, an antihistamine, counteracts histamine – a substance triggering allergic symptoms like nasal discharge, watery eyes, and sneezing. Montelukast, a leukotriene receptor antagonist, inhibits the action of leukotrienes, inflammatory mediators that contribute to airway and nasal swelling. This combined action effectively alleviates allergy symptoms.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holCAUTION

Exercise caution when using Vozelin M 5mg/10mg Tablet with alcohol. Seek medical advice before combining them.

PregnancyPregnancyS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

The medication Vozelin M 5mg/10mg Tablet is typically deemed safe for use during pregnancy. Preclinical trials in animals have indicated minimal or absent harm to the fetus; nonetheless, data from human trials are scarce.

Breast feedingBreast feedingUNSAFE

Lactation and Vozelin M 5mg/10mg tablets are incompatible. Evidence indicates potential infant toxicity from this medication.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Taking Vozelin M 5mg/10mg tablets might reduce attentiveness, impair vision, and cause drowsiness or dizziness. Driving should be avoided if these effects are experienced.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Patients with kidney impairment should use Vozelin M 5mg/10mg T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Consult your physician. Vozelin M 5mg/10mg Tablets are contraindicated in individuals with severe kidney disease.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with severe hepatic impairment should use Vozelin M 5mg/10mg t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Consult a physician for guidance. Data regarding use in such patients is limited; however, dosage alteration isn't advised for those with mild or moderate liver dysfunction.

What if you forget to take Vozelin M 5mg/10mg Tablet :

Should you forget a Vozelin M 5mg/10mg Tablet dose, take it immediately if you remember. But if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ed one and resume your usual dosing pattern. Never take a double dose.

FAQs on Vozelin M 5mg/10mg Tablet

Vozelin M 5mg/10mg tablets combine Montelukast and Levocetirizine to alleviate allergy symptoms. Levocetirizine, an antihistamine, reduces allergy-related runny nose, sneezing, watery eyes, and cough by lowering the body's allergy-causing chemicals. Montelukast blocks leukotrienes, reducing airway and nasal inflammation, providing further symptom relief.
Vozelin M 5mg/10mg Tablets commonly cause sleepiness. Avoid driving, operating machinery, or other activities requiring alertness unless your doctor approves. Refrain from alcohol and other central nervous system depressants (including cough/cold medicines, pain relievers, and sleep aids) to prevent excessive drowsiness and potential accidents.
Continue taking Vozelin M 5mg/10mg tablets as prescribed. Contact your doctor if you experience side effects or if allergic symptoms worsen.
Dry mouth is a possible side effect of Vozelin M 5mg/10mg Tablets. To alleviate this, drink water frequently throughout the day and keep a glass by your bedside. Use lip balm as needed for dry lips.
Avoid alcohol while taking Vozelin M 5mg/10mg tablets. Alcohol intensifies the sleepiness this medication may cause.
Increasing your Vozelin M 5mg/10mg Tablet dosage beyond the prescribed amount won't improve its effectiveness; instead, it may worsen side effects. Consult your doctor if your symptoms become severe.
Store this medication in its original, tightly closed container, following the storage instructions provided. Dispose of any unused medication safely and ensure it remains inaccessible to children, pets, and others.
